20080203047 | Guiding Device for Masts Sliding in Each Other, Telescopic Arm and Guiding Process - A device fixed to a first mast cooperates with a contact area located on the outside face of a second mast sliding substantially coaxially in the first mast. The device includes guide units including a roller mounted free to rotate about an axis orthogonal to the axis of the masts, a pad with a bearing face, and a device for displacing the axis of the roller perpendicular to the contact area of the mast, as a function of forces applied by the mast on the roller. The bearing area of the unit on the mast is thus formed by the roller only, or the roller and the pad. | 08-28-2008 |

20090238665 | HANDLING DEVICE FOR HOODS OF A CELL FOR ELECTROLYTIC ALUMINIUM PRODUCTION - A handling device for hoods of an aluminum production cell by fused bath electrolysis, including a positioning device and a hood-gripping device. The positioning device includes a vertical guide device, a mobile support mounted on the guide device so that it can be moved in at least a vertical direction during use, an articulated arm, a first framework mounted on the articulated arm so that it can pivot about a first rotation axis A substantially horizontal during use, a motor to make the first framework pivot about the first rotation axis A, a second framework mounted on the first framework so that it can be moved along the first translation axis B that is substantially horizontal during use, and means of displacing the second framework along the first translation axis B. The hood-gripping system is fixed to the second framework and includes a set of gripping devices designed to grip a set of hoods at a number of fixing points. | 09-24-2009 |

20100116653 | SERVICE MODULE WITH AT LEAST ONE ANODE CLAMP AND MEANS FOR APPLYING A FORCE OR A SHOCK ON THE ANODE ROD - A tending module for a series of electrolysis cells designed for the manufacture of aluminum by igneous electrolysis, each cell including a series of anodes provided with a metal rod designed to fix and electrically connect the anodes to a metal anode frame. The tending module includes a frame to be fixed to a mobile component, and at least one anode handling unit connected to the frame. The module also includes, integral with the anode handling unit, an activator that can exert at least one force or impulse on the anode rod, with a force such that, although the stem is firmly maintained in contact against the anode frame, the contact surfaces are moved in relation to each other by an amount sufficient for electrical contact to be improved. Advantageously, the activator is a jack or an impulse generator integral with the anode clamp. | 05-13-2010 |

20090127335 | ELECTION SYSTEM ENABLING COERCION-FREE REMOTE VOTING - Election system enabling coercion-free remote voting wherein a remote voter transmits his/her selected vote to the election authority through a data transmission network such as the Internet network by using a host computer having a card reader, the vote being transmitted after the voter has introduced an identifying smart card into the card reader. At least one secret code is recorded into the smart card at the location of the election authority at the moment when the latter delivers the smart card, the secret code having to be input by the voter into the host computer when the voter wants to vote during an election in order for the vote to be transmitted to the election authority and validated by the election authority. | 05-21-2009 |

20100251671 | SYSTEMS AND METHODS FOR PREPARING AND PACKAGING WAX, SUCH AS SCENTED WAX FOR USE WITH WICKLESS CANDLES, AND OTHER SIMILAR PRODUCTS - Systems and methods for preparing and packaging scented wax for use with wickless candles, and for preparing and packaging other types of wax and non-wax products, are disclosed herein. A wax product manufacturing machine configured in accordance with an embodiment of the disclosure can include a container loading assembly that loads a plurality of empty product containers onto a conveyor for transfer to container filling assembly. The container filling assembly can simultaneously fill the plurality of empty product containers with colored and/or scented wax. The manufacturing machine can further include a cooling assembly through which the filled wax containers move for cooling and hardening of the wax therein. The manufacturing machine can additionally include a discharge assembly that closes the product containers to encapsulate the wax product therein, and transfers the closed product containers to a labeling machine for automatic application of a suitable label. | 10-07-2010 |

20100035363 | Homogeneous Time Resolved Fluorescence Based Test System for Paramyxoviridae - The present invention concerns a fluorescence resonance energy transfer based high throughput test system to measure the formation of the RSV F1 six-helix bundle. In a first embodiment the current invention relates to a homogeneous time resolved fluorescence-based test system comprising a first helical polypeptide consisting essentially of the sequence of IQN57 (SEQ ID NO: 1); a second helical polypeptide consisting essentially of the sequence of C45 (SEQ ID NO: 2) wherein said IQN57 is labeled with a light emitting fluorophore and said C45 is labeled with an ultra-violet excitable fluorophore. | 02-11-2010 |

20100280268 | HOMOGENEOUS TIME RESOLVED FLUORESCENCE BASED TEST SYSTEM - The present invention concerns a fluorescence resonance energy transfer based high throughput test system to measure the formation of the HIV gp41 six-helix bundle. In a first embodiment the current invention relates to a homogeneous time resolved fluorescence-based test system comprising a first helical polypeptide consisting essentially of the sequence of IQN36 (SEQ ID NO:1); a second helical polypeptide consisting essentially of the sequence of C34 (SEQ ID NO: 2) wherein said IQN36 is labeled with a light emitting fluorophore and said C34 is labeled with an ultra-violet excitable fluorophore. | 11-04-2010 |
